Indigenous Peoples Policy

January 26th, 2022

Timiskaming Forest Alliance Inc. (TFAI) recognizes the historical and current use of the land, water and forests by Indigenous people who live in communities on or near the Timiskaming Forest. We respect traditional knowledge and recognize the important cultural, social, economic and environmental contributions that such natural resources located within the Timiskaming Forest contribute to Indigenous people and their communities.

It is TFAI’s Policy to:

1. Recognize and respect the constitutional, legal and treaty rights of Indigenous people

2. Communicate with Indigenous people and their communities on matters related to forest management planning

3. Protect known cultural sites and other values important to Indigenous people

4. Support forest management planning consultation initiatives between government and Indigenous people

5. Share forest management information with Indigenous people in an open and transparent manner as requested by each individual Community

6. Encourage and support the sharing and participation of Indigenous people in economic benefits provided through forest management

It is further resolved:

That the Directors and Shareholders of the Corporation will review this Indigenous Peoples Policy each year and where the Policy will be annually endorsed by the Directors of the Corporation through a formal resolution.
